I had my first salt water pool built in 1988, it was great. No problems, after checking the chemistry every week for a few months I went to once a month than every other month.
In 1996 I built a new house and again a salt water pool. The technology had gotten better and the price was lower. Same no hassle operation.
In 2006 a lightning strike near the house took out equipment as well as TV's, stereo, computers. Replacement salt system had improved and was again cheaper than previous.
Only maintenance is to add salt 40-80# a few times a year. Mostly caused by heavy rain or a lot of kids splashing water out of pool over time.
Benefits:
Reduced chemical cost,
Swim wear does not fade due to chlorine,
No chlorine eye burn,
Almost no maintenance,
No service needed when out of town for extended time,
No chlorine smell.
